Norbert Schwontkowski (born April 29, 1949 in Bremen-Blumenthal ; June 14, 2013 in Bremen ) was a German painter . Schwontkowski studied free painting from 1968 to 1973 at the Academy of Design in Bremen and… at the Academy of Fine Arts Hamburg . In 1973 he had his first solo exhibition at the Kunstschau Böttcherstraße in Bremen. In 1974 he took part in the exhibition 20 Bremer at the Kunsthalle Bremen . He took part in several group and solo exhibitions in New Zealand, the Netherlands and Italy. In 1985 he received the Bremer Förderpreis for Fine Arts . In 1994 he was awarded the Bremer Art Prize together with Andreas Slominski . In the same year he received the Overbeck Prize for Fine Arts . He is now one of those contemporary German painters whose work is also attracting attention in the international art scene. His paintings and other works can be found in several private and public collections in Germany and abroad. In 2003, Norbert Schwontkowski was one of the more than 100 new members admitted to the German Artists' Association in the last four years. Forty new members were offered the opportunity to exhibit at the Bundeskunsthalle in Bonn (on the occasion of the association's centenary) ; among them were Harald Naegeli , Bjørn Melhus , and Susanne Weirich . After Schwontkowski had already held teaching positions in Bremen and Greifswald, as well as a visiting professorship in Braunschweig, he was appointed professor of painting at the Hamburg Academy of Fine Arts in 2005, a position he resigned from in 2009. Schwontkowski's mostly representational pictorial themes play with the unconscious and the surreal; his figures and motifs, created using a variety of painterly means, often float in vast, undefined spaces.
